Why Business Cleaning Advantages Matter
When you think about cleaning, you might picture a quick sweep or a wipe-down. But commercial cleaning is a comprehensive service designed to maintain hygiene, safety, and aesthetics on a much larger scale. The benefits go beyond just a tidy space.
Here are some key reasons why investing in professional cleaning services is a smart move:
Healthier Environment: Regular cleaning reduces germs, allergens, and dust that can cause illness or discomfort.
Improved Productivity: Employees work better in clean, organized spaces.
Positive Impressions: Clients and visitors notice cleanliness, which reflects on your professionalism.
Long-Term Savings: Proper maintenance extends the life of carpets, furniture, and equipment.
Compliance and Safety: Many industries require strict cleanliness standards to meet regulations.
By focusing on these advantages, you create a workplace that supports well-being and success.

Health and Safety First
A clean workspace is a healthy workspace. Dust, mold, and bacteria can accumulate quickly, especially in high-traffic areas. Professional cleaners use specialized equipment and eco-friendly products to eliminate these hazards. This reduces the risk of employee sick days and helps maintain a safer environment for everyone.
For example, in a construction site office or break room, dust and debris can cause respiratory issues. Regular cleaning ensures these spaces remain safe and comfortable.
Boosting Employee Morale and Productivity
A cluttered or dirty environment can be distracting and demotivating. When employees walk into a clean, fresh-smelling office, it sets a positive tone for the day. Clean spaces also reduce stress and help people focus better.
Simple things like clean desks, sanitized keyboards, and spotless restrooms contribute to a more pleasant work atmosphere. This can lead to higher job satisfaction and better overall performance.
Making a Great First Impression
Clients, partners, and visitors form opinions quickly. A clean and well-maintained facility sends a message that you care about quality and professionalism. This can be especially important for businesses in retail, hospitality, or healthcare.
Imagine walking into a sparkling clean lobby versus a dusty, cluttered one. Which would you trust more? The answer is clear.
Protecting Your Investment
Commercial cleaning isn’t just about aesthetics. It’s also about preserving your property and equipment. Dirt and grime can cause wear and tear on carpets, flooring, and furniture. Over time, this leads to costly repairs or replacements.
Regular cleaning extends the life of these assets, saving money in the long run. For construction companies, keeping tools and machinery clean can improve their efficiency and lifespan.
Compliance with Industry Standards
Certain industries have strict cleanliness and sanitation requirements. Food service, healthcare, and manufacturing are just a few examples. Professional cleaning services understand these regulations and help you stay compliant.
This reduces the risk of fines, legal issues, or shutdowns. It also protects your reputation and ensures a safe environment for employees and customers.

How to Choose the Right Commercial Cleaning Service
Selecting the right cleaning partner is crucial. Here are some tips to help you make the best choice:
Check Experience and Reputation
Look for companies with proven track records and positive reviews.
Understand Their Services
Make sure they offer the specific cleaning tasks you need, whether it’s daily janitorial work or specialized post-construction cleaning.
Ask About Cleaning Products
Eco-friendly and non-toxic products are better for health and the environment.
Verify Insurance and Certifications
This protects you from liability and ensures professional standards.
Discuss Scheduling and Flexibility
Find a service that can work around your business hours to minimize disruption.
Request a Customized Plan
Every business is different. A tailored cleaning plan ensures your unique needs are met.
By following these steps, you’ll find a cleaning service that fits your budget and expectations.
